Contractor Notes — Stairwell Safety Supplies, Velden Trade Park. Sign in at the loading dock, not the showroom. Evacuation chairs on the demo wall are live stock; do not test-ride them. Hard hats required past the yellow line. Breaks in the rear canteen only. Forklift lane stays clear at all times. Use the code below for the service door.

door code, tajof-kageg: bdg-QVDCE-3

Account Recovery — StageGrid Seat-Map Renderer. If the render service admin account locks out after three failed logins, the seat-map cache at the Velmont Playhouse tenant will go stale within ten minutes. Restart the auth sidecar first, then initiate recovery from the ops console. Do not re-seed the venue layout manually. The console will prompt you for the recovery passphrase, which is the following.

unlock words, fawig-bagef: olidor-holir-istox-holath-tamys-quenion-giliel

Finance Review — Board Summary

Target: Quillon Systems. Revenue trailing twelve months: 14.2M; EBITDA margin 18%. Valuation range 3.5–4.1x revenue. Diligence flags: customer concentration, aging platform. Financing via cash plus the Marbeck facility. Recommendation: proceed to exclusivity. Rationale tied to broader strategy is summarized in the note below.

confidential, bawig-bafog: Only 30 of the 496 pilot accounts renewed Lammir, so a churn review is set for May 8. Kelionax Systems is in early talks to buy Noririx Foods for about $76.9 million.